AquaVolt Solutions (AVS) has partnered with one of Malaysia’s largest solar power initiatives, representing a significant milestone for the company as it aims to accelerate the transition to renewable energy in the region. 

Floating Solar Technology to Enhance Malaysia’s Energy Generation

By leveraging AVS’s innovative floating solar technology, which is installed on water bodies for its natural cooling effect, the collaboration will improve energy generation efficiency and contribute to Malaysia’s ambitious sustainability goals.

The partnership will also include the establishment of a smart energy management system. This system will use real-time data to optimize solar panel performance and predict energy needs, thereby improving grid stability and reducing energy costs. 

The integration of floating solar technology, ideal for large-scale solar projects, will additionally contribute to water conservation by minimizing evaporation from reservoirs.

Supporting Malaysia’s Sustainable Energy Initiatives

The partnership comes at a time when Malaysia is intensifying its efforts to reduce carbon emissions and invest in sustainable energy. 

By leveraging AVS’s expertise in floating solar technology, the project will not only boost renewable energy capacity but also create economic benefits for the local community. 

The collaboration is expected to generate over 3,000 jobs, particularly in the construction, engineering, and maintenance sectors.

The initiative will be executed in phases, with the initial phase focusing on solar power integration for 1,000 MW of capacity, followed by subsequent expansions. This phased approach will ensure a steady increase in clean energy production, allowing Malaysia to meet rising energy demands while reducing its dependency on fossil fuels.
